Giuseppe is the Italian form of the given name Joseph, from Latin Iōsēphus from Ancient Greek Ἰωσήφ (Iōsḗph), from Hebrew יוסף. It is the most common name in Italy and is unique (97%) to it. The feminine form of the name is Giuseppina. A diminutive of Giuseppe meaning 'little Giuseppe' would be 'Giuseppino' . However, more commonly, Sicilians would say 'Peppino', which means 'little Pepe' .
